Position Overview

  • Location Type: Remote
  • Job Type: Temporary Part-time
  • Hourly Rate: $15-$21.67 per hour
  • Start Date: August 2025
  • Duration: August 2025 - December 2025 (with possibility of extension)
  • Hours: 10 hours / Week (may vary)

Braven is a national nonprofit dedicated to preparing college students for successful careers. This part-time Grader role supports students (Fellows) in the Braven Accelerator program, focusing on their academic mastery and engagement. The Grader is the primary academic support for a caseload of students and reports to the Director, Program Success on the RU-N Team.

Responsibilities

  • Grade assignments for an assigned group of students using rubrics and provide meaningful feedback.
  • Support students flagged for grade, engagement, or other personal issues.
  • Communicate student progress, engagement, and upcoming deadlines to the Braven team, facilitators (Leadership Coaches/LCs), and students.
  • Attend one virtual class (Learning Lab) per week:
    • Tuesdays: 6:00 PM - 8:00 PM ET
    • Wednesdays: 6:00 PM - 8:00 PM ET
    • Fridays: 11:30 AM - 1:30 PM ET (Purpose: Build relationships, provide support, answer assignment questions, observe cohorts, and potentially substitute for LCs.)
  • Hold one hour of virtual office hours per week to support students and proactively reach out to those needing extra help.
  • Provide support to students outside of office hours as needed.
  • Internalize Braven's instructional content (modules, slide decks, assignments, rubrics).
  • Attend all live trainings and complete weekly asynchronous training (30 minutes) from weeks 3-12 to ensure grading consistency and address questions.
  • Serve as a Braven ambassador on campus by participating in panels and sharing experiences, as time permits.

About Brave

Brave focuses on enhancing the web experience for users by providing a privacy-oriented browser and search engine. The Brave Browser blocks third-party ads and trackers by default, allowing for fast and private browsing. Brave Search serves as a private search engine, offering users a secure way to find information online. The company also features Brave Ads, which delivers advertising without the use of cookies, enabling advertisers to connect with audiences that are typically hard to reach. Users of Brave can earn cryptocurrency rewards for their attention to ads, while content creators can benefit from new revenue opportunities. Unlike other browsers and search engines, Brave prioritizes user privacy and offers a unique model that benefits both users and advertisers.
